I received an initial estimate several months before deciding to go for the work. My initial impression was that the bid was high. I spoke with Kyle about it and he provided me with a detailed break down of the costs. A large factor related to the price was the fact that the fence proposed had 'the works' including base board, top board, pre-dipped cedar which is what i wanted. I did request some additional proposals and Cowboy's ended up being priced on the competitive end of the spectrum. I finally decided to go ahead with the work. The crew did an excellent job and Kyle checked in on the work several times. The job took 5-6 hours. The fence looks great! I'm very happy with it. I also used Cowboy to put in a swing gate last spring (4/2008) and they did excellent work then too. I highly recommend their work.

This price was in the range of the estimates I was receiving and included board on board, removal and haul away of old fence, top cap, #1 cedar, heavy gage metal poles, However there were two deal breakers. This company did not stain the fence and you had to go with their pre-dipped option for $600 or do without. Second, the owner was not aware that you do need a building permit to erect an 8 foot fence in Dallas. I ended up going with a company that provided all the bells and whistles, just under 4K.
